Writing Formulas
Apply basic formulas Here are a few to get started:
SUM( )
CONCATENATE( )
LEFT ( )
MID ( )
Reference cells on the current worksheet Use SUM ( ) and formulas from other worksheets.
Lock cells Enter in the dollar sign ($) before the cell reference.
Use VLOOKUP to get a value This will easily get a value from a list of data.
